Post by: RJ on February 26, 2012, 01:40:33 AM
How can it be a "vintage greyhound" if it was "originally built as an rv"?

Thomas -

Based on the only interior pic, it looks like a vintage Custom Coach Conversion (they were about the only game in town when this chassis was new.)

CCC built (and still does) the majority of their conversions on empty new shells.

Seller probably uses the phrase "vintage greyhound" to paint a mind's eye picture for the reader.
